Divya Delhi:The former WWE Chairman discussed Hogan's most controversial period and why he never thought he was a racist. Vince McMahon and Hulk Hogan's decades-long partnership made professional wrestling a global spectacle. The former WWE Chairman spoke candidly with TMZ on Fox on Tuesday, August 12, about one of Hogan's most controversial chapters and why he never thought the Hulkster was a racist. McMahon said, “It was unforgivable, and I was, like, aghast,” of Hogan's 2015 WWE ban after leaked recordings showed him uttering racial insults. That’s unlike him. What the heck is going on? WWE quickly cut ties and removed Hogan from its Hall of Fame after the controversy. “You just don’t do those things,” McMahon said. “I knew he wasn’t racist. So many years with him. He paid for his bigoted remarks. Ultimately, everyone saw Terry Bollea as Hulk Hogan and understood he's not racist. All humans make mistakes. That was big, but he wasn't racist." Long-lasting fallout. WWE returned Hogan to the Hall of Fame in 2018, but he remained controversial. He was booed at his final WWE appearance, the Netflix premiere of Monday Night Raw, a decade after the controversy.
